Abstract

A polyester resin composition suitable for preparing a powder paint, obtained by mixing a polyester, which is obtained by depolymerizing a polyester having a high degree of polymerization with an intrinsic viscosity of about 0.4 or more with at least one of a substantially nonvolatile alcohol and an ester having at least one alcoholic hydroxyl group in the same molecule, melts at a temperature between about 45.degree. C and about 120.degree. C and has terminal hydroxyl groups and an average degree of polymerization ranging from about 5 to about 50, with a polyisocyanate blocked with an alkyl p-hydroxybenzoate by melting. The polyester resin composition can be readily pulverized, has no blocking property and has the fluidity at relatively low temperatures sufficient to facilitate pigmentation, and can form beautiful coatings. The coatings have good resistance to weathering, solvents, humidity and fouling, and excellent adhesion to a metal.
